Artist Bio:
Reparata and the Delrons were an American girl group active in the 1960s and early 1970s. The group was formed in 1962 in New York City by lead singer Mary Aiese, who adopted the stage name Reparata. The Delrons were a rotating cast of female singers who performed with Reparata over the years. Their most well-known hit was "Whenever A Teenager Cries," which reached the Billboard Hot 100 chart in 1965.
The group continued to release music throughout the 1960s and 1970s, with varying degrees of commercial success. Despite not achieving consistent mainstream success, Reparata and the Delrons maintained a dedicated fan base and continued to perform live shows. Their music is often associated with the girl group sound of the era, characterized by catchy melodies, harmonies, and upbeat rhythms.
